What is Carilex Medical Short-Term Debt?

Carilex Medical ROCO:7726 36 Short-Term Debt is NT$100.0 Mil as of Jun. 2026. GuruFocus rates ROCO:7726 with a GF Score™ of 36/100. The stock has 5 warning signs investors should review.

Carilex Medical's Short-Term Debt for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2026 was NT$100.0 Mil.

Carilex Medical's quarterly Short-Term Debt increased from Jun. 2025 (NT$50.0 Mil) to Dec. 2025 (NT$130.0 Mil) but then declined from Dec. 2025 (NT$130.0 Mil) to Jun. 2026 (NT$100.0 Mil).

Carilex Medical's annual Short-Term Debt stayed the same from Dec. 2023 (NT$50.0 Mil) to Dec. 2024 (NT$50.0 Mil) but then increased from Dec. 2024 (NT$50.0 Mil) to Dec. 2025 (NT$130.0 Mil).

Carilex Medical Business Description

Address No.77, Keji 1st Road, Guishan District, Taoyuan, TWN, 33383
Carilex Medical Inc is a company engaged in the wound care industry by developing leading-edge technology in the prevention and treatment of wounds. Their expertise is in research and development, manufacturing, and quality control and assurance allow us to provide unparalleled products in wound care management in the form of comprehensive product lines proven to prevent and manage pressure sores and wounds. They offer products in the form of Support Surfaces, Chair Cushion and Negative Pressure Wound Therapy.
